AI Contract Overview
POTASSIUM HYDROXIDE SOLUTION at 40 percent concentration, identified by NSN 6550-01-237-5406 and manufacturer part number BECKMAN COULTER, INC. 80740 P/N B1010-43A, is being procured in units of BT (30ML per bottle) for use with AutoScan-4 and TouchScan systems. The contract requires delivery within 20 days after order placement to Joint Base Lewis McChord, WA, with FOB Destination terms, and the item must be packaged and marked in accordance with Medical Marking Standard No. 1, superseding MIL-STD-129. Each unit must be sealed in a protective container and packed in commercial shipping containers suitable for safe transport by common carriers, with hazardous material shipments complying with 49 CFR, 29 CFR, ICAO Technical Instructions or IMDG Annex 1, and including a Shipper’s Declaration for Dangerous Goods when transported by air. The item has a non-extendable shelf life of 12 months, with no more than one month elapsed from date of manufacture to delivery, and all labels must include the date of manufacture, expiration or retest date, and contract/lot number as specified by MMS1C. The solicitation, issued under SPE2DS-26-T-101P by the Defense Logistics Agency Troop Support, incorporates technical and quality requirements from the DLA Master List of Technical and Quality Requirements, along with numerous FAR and DFARS clauses addressing hazardous material handling, trafficking in persons, employment eligibility verification, sustainable products, and prohibitions on mercury and hexavalent chromium. The Berry Amendment and Buy American Act restrictions apply, with a $150,000 threshold, and vendors must disclose the origin of materials if non-domestic. Packaging performance must be validated through supporting certificates and reports, and all documentation including DD Form 250 must include signed certifications of compliance. Payment and receiving reports must be submitted electronically through Wide Area Workflow, and offerors must maintain current representations in the System for Award Management, including size, socioeconomic status, and disclosures for covered defense telecommunications equipment. The acquisition may be awarded automatically, with consideration given to HUBZone price evaluation preferences, and submissions are to be made via the DLA-BSM Internet Bid Board System.
